The manual’s origins date back to 1921, when the (later renamed the Hydraulic Institute in 1933) first published friction loss tables as part of its industry standards. hydraulic institute pipe friction manual pdf

Founded in 1917, the is the largest association of pump manufacturers and suppliers in North America. HI develops standards that are harmonized with ISO and ANSI.
